    参考文献:
    名称:
    Heterocycles: 2—Regiospecific addition of methylhydrazine to acetylenic ketones
    摘要:
    AbstractThe reaction of 1‐p‐methoxyphenyl‐3‐phenyl‐2‐propen‐1‐one and 3‐p‐methoxyphenyl‐1‐phenyl‐2‐propen‐1‐one with methylhydrazine gave 1‐methyl‐3‐p‐methoxyphenyl‐5‐phenylpyrazoline and 1‐methyl‐3‐phenyl‐5‐p‐methoxyphenylpyrazoline, respectively. These compounds, on oxidation, gave 1‐methyl‐3‐p‐methoxyphenyl‐5‐phenylpyrazole(2) and 1‐methyl‐3‐phenyl‐5‐p‐methoxyphenylpyrazole, respectively. When methyl‐hydrazine was made to react with 1‐p‐methoxyphenyl‐3‐phenyl‐2‐propyn‐1‐one, a pyrazole was obtained which proved to be identical with 2. Confirmatory evidence for this identity was obtained from their spectral data.
    DOI:
    10.1002/omr.1270210404
